怎么解决SmartDraw 2010中文乱码?

决SmartDraw 2010中文乱码的实用方法

SmartDraw 2010作为一款流程图绘制工具,在中文环境下使用时,常出现文本显示为乱码的问题,影响文件编辑与查看。以下从系统设置、字体管理、软件配置三个维度提供具体决步骤。

一、检查系统区域与语言设置

中文乱码的核心原因之一是系统非Unicode程序语言配置不当。操作路径:打开“控制面板”→进入“时钟和区域”→选择“区域”→切换至“管理”选项卡→点击“更改系统区域设置”,确保当前系统区域设置为“中文简体,中国”,确认后重启电脑使设置生效。若系统区域为其他语言,SmartDraw可能法正确析中文字符编码,导致乱码。

二、补充系统中文字体

SmartDraw依赖系统字体库显示文本,若系统缺少常用中文字体如宋体、微软雅黑、黑体,会出现字符显示异常。检查方法:打开“C:\\Windows\\Fonts”文件夹,查看是否存在“SimSun”宋体、“Microsoft YaHei”微软雅黑等中文字体文件。若缺失,可从其他正常电脑复制对应字体文件,粘贴至Fonts文件夹成安装。安装后重启SmartDraw,文本乱码问题常可缓。

三、调整软件字体与编码设置

在SmartDraw内直接指定中文字体可避免默认字体不兼容问题。打开软件后,选中乱码文本框,点击顶部菜单栏“格式”→“字体”,在字体下拉列表中选择已安装的中文字体如宋体,同时确认“字符集”选项为“GB2312”或“GBK”。保存文件时,通过“文件”→“另存为”,在保存窗口中点击“工具”→“Web选项”,切换至“编码”选项卡,选择“简体中文GB2312”或“UTF-8”编码,防止文件保存时字符编码错误。

四、启用兼容性模式运行

部分Windows高版本系统如Win10/11运行SmartDraw 2010可能存在兼容性问题,导致字体渲染异常。右键点击SmartDraw程序图标,选择“属性”→“兼容性”,勾选“以兼容模式运行此程序”,在下拉菜单中选择“Windows XPService Pack 3”或“Windows 7”,同时勾选“以管理员身份运行此程序”,点击“应用”后重启软件。

通过以上步骤,可从系统环境、字体支持、软件配置多方面决SmartDraw 2010中文乱码问题。操作时需意,修改系统设置后需重启电脑,字体安装需确保文件整性,避免使用破损字体文件。

延伸阅读: